If you have ever taken a sip of black tea and noticed a slight drying sensation on your tongue, you have experienced tannins at work.
Tannins are often mentioned in discussions about strong tea, acidity and digestion, yet they are frequently misunderstood. Some people associate them with bitterness. Others blame them for stomach discomfort. In reality, tannins are natural plant compounds that play an essential role in tea’s structure and character.
Understanding tannins helps explain why Assam black tea feels bold, why brewing time matters, and why perceived acidity is not always what it seems.

What Are Tannins?
Tannins are a group of polyphenolic compounds found naturally in many plants, including tea, coffee, wine and certain fruits.
In tea, tannins are primarily formed during oxidation. When tea leaves are rolled and exposed to oxygen, naturally occurring catechins transform into larger compounds known as theaflavins and thearubigins. These compounds contribute to:
- Colour
- Body
- Astringency
- Structure
They are not artificial additives or processing chemicals. They are part of the leaf itself.
Tannins and Astringency: Why Tea Can Feel Dry
The sensation most commonly associated with tannins is astringency.
Astringency is not the same as bitterness. Bitterness is a taste. Astringency is a tactile sensation.
When tannins interact with proteins in saliva, they reduce lubrication in the mouth. This creates the slightly drying or gripping feeling often described as strong.
Assam tea, particularly when brewed robustly, contains enough tannins to create structure and depth. This contributes to its satisfying body and ability to stand up to milk.

Do Tannins Make Tea More Acidic?
This is a common misconception.
Tannins do not significantly increase acidity in the chemical sense. Acidity refers to pH level. Tannins contribute more to astringency than to measurable acidity.
In our article on whether Assam tea is acidic, we explain that black tea typically falls between pH 4.9 and 5.5, which is mildly acidic but far less acidic than coffee or fruit juice.
The drying sensation caused by tannins can be mistaken for sharpness, leading some people to assume the tea is highly acidic when it is not.
How Brewing Time Affects Tannins
Brewing has a direct influence on tannin extraction.
Shorter brewing times extract:
- Aromatics
- Some caffeine
- Light structure
Longer brewing times extract:
- More tannins
- More polyphenols
- Greater body and dryness
This is why over-steeped tea can taste harsh or feel rough in the mouth. It is not that the tea is lower quality. It is that more tannins have been drawn out of the leaf.
If you prefer a gentler cup, reducing brewing time slightly can soften the sensation without sacrificing flavour.

Do Tannins Affect Digestion?
Tannins can interact with proteins and digestive enzymes. In moderate amounts, they are not harmful. In fact, tannins have been studied for their antioxidant properties.
However, very strong tea consumed on an empty stomach may feel uncomfortable for some people. This is often due to a combination of caffeine and tannins rather than acidity alone.

For most people, drinking Assam black tea with or after food reduces any potential digestive irritation.
Tannins and Milk: Why They Pair Well
One of the reasons Assam black tea works beautifully with milk is because milk proteins bind to tannins.
This binding softens astringency and creates a rounder mouthfeel. It is not masking acidity. It is moderating tannin perception.
This is also why Assam black tea is commonly used in breakfast blends and masala chai.

Are Tannins a Sign of Quality?
Tannins themselves are not a measure of quality. All black teas contain them.
What distinguishes high quality tea is balance. In good quality, well-made Assam tea, tannins provide structure without harshness. In poorly processed tea, tannins can dominate and feel sharp or bitter.
Leaf quality, plucking standard and oxidation control all influence how tannins express themselves in the final cup.

Should You Avoid Tannins?
For most healthy adults, tannins are not a problem and are part of what gives tea its satisfying character.
If you are sensitive, simple adjustments help:
- Brew slightly shorter
- Avoid drinking very strong tea on an empty stomach
- Add milk if you prefer a softer cup
Tannins are not something to fear. They are part of the structure that makes Assam tea distinctive.
